Prepare to be captivated by one of the world’s pre-eminent Catholic sanctuaries! However, there is so much more to unravel in the country’s heartland. Explore some of Portugal’s stunning beaches in Nazaré, a quaint fishing hamlet recognized for the tallest wave ever surfed. Walk the grounds of the battlefield of Batalha, the site of a major historical Portuguese conflict. The final stop will let you savor cherry liquor from a chocolate cup in the ancient town of Óbidos.
